Geography and Rurality and Island Considerations
If within HMAs there are any specific rurality considerations these should be set out in the relevant chapter of the HNDA. After national data sources and local administrative data sources have been exhausted, but there is still a need for more evidence, local studies or surveys should be considered. The CHMA can provide advice on gathering local data. Consideration should also be given to ensuring community representation either through stakeholder consultation or membership of the HMP.
